How To Achieve a Flat Stomach

how to achieve a flat stomach

Having a flat stomach is a goal for many, not just for aesthetic reasons, but also for overall health. A flatter stomach can indicate a lower amount of visceral fat, which surrounds internal organs and can increase the risk of heart disease, diabetes, and some cancers. Achieving a flat stomach is a combination of dietary choices, exercise routines, and lifestyle changes. Below are steps you can incorporate to work towards this goal.

1. Understand Body Fat Distribution

First and foremost, it’s crucial to understand that genetics play a significant role in fat distribution. Some people naturally store more fat around their midsection, while others might find it accumulates more around their hips or thighs. By understanding your body’s tendencies, you can set realistic expectations and remain patient and consistent in your approach.

2. Healthy Eating Habits: achieve a flat stomach

Balanced Diet: Focus on a diet rich in whole foods such as lean proteins, whole grains, healthy fats, fruits, and vegetables. These provide essential nutrients and keep you feeling full longer.

Limit Sugary Drinks: Beverages like sodas and some fruit juices can add unnecessary calories and lead to weight gain, particularly in the belly area.

Reduce Salt Intake: Too much salt can lead to water retention, making your stomach appear bloated. Limit processed foods as they are often high in sodium.

3. Incorporate Core-Strengthening Exercises

While you can’t spot-reduce fat, strengthening the muscles underneath the fat layer can help your stomach appear firmer and more toned.

  • Planks: A great exercise for the entire core. Start by holding the position for 20 seconds and gradually increase as you become stronger.
  • Russian Twists: This seated exercise targets the obliques and can be done with or without weights.
  • Bicycle Crunches: A dynamic move that engages the rectus abdominis and obliques.

4. Cardiovascular Exercise: achieve a flat stomach

Burning calories through cardiovascular activities can help reduce overall body fat. Consider activities like walking, running, cycling, or swimming. Aim for at least 150 minutes of moderate aerobic activity or 75 minutes of vigorous aerobic activity every week.

5. Stay Hydrated

Water is essential for various bodily functions, including metabolism. It also helps flush out toxins and reduce bloating. Aim for at least 8 cups daily, more if you’re physically active.

6. Manage Stress

Chronic stress can lead to hormonal imbalances, specifically cortisol, which can prompt your body to store fat in the abdominal region. Find healthy ways to manage stress, such as meditation, yoga, journaling, or simply taking walks in nature.

7. Prioritize Sleep: achieve a flat stomach

Lack of sleep can disrupt the hormones that regulate appetite and fat storage.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ep each night.

8. Limit Alcohol Intake

Moderation is key. Excessive alcohol consumption can lead to weight gain, and often, the abdominal area is the first to show these effects. If you choose to drink, do so in moderation and be mindful of calorie content.

9. Be Wary of Quick Fixes

Avoid falling for products or diets promising quick results. These can be unhealthy and provide only temporary results. It’s essential to create sustainable habits that can be maintained in the long run.

10. Consistency is Key

Achieving a flat stomach is not an overnight endeavor. It requires patience, perseverance, and consistent effort. Remember to set small, achievable goals along the way, and celebrate your progress.

In Conclusion Attaining a flat stomach is a combination of various factors, from dietary choices to physical activity and lifestyle habits. While the journey might seem daunting, it’s important to focus on overall health rather than just aesthetics. A holistic approach ensures not only a flatter stomach but also a healthier and more vibrant you.
